Just searched the archives, but can't seem to find the exact answer.  Does anyone know whether the Mk2 TD pumps are the same as the Mk1 units?  Both were on 1.6TD's... are they interchangeable?

I'm looking to get a spare from a friend and he's got a Mk2 pump, I've got a Mk1 engine.  The idea would be to have the extra one to send off and get modded...

Not really a big difference, mk1 and early mk2 pumps did not have an idle boost with the cold start mechanism, nice to have but not a big deal. I find the later pumps a bit smoother but that could just be age related...
